Two Aussies atop leaderboard as Rd. 2 suspended

SHEBOYGAN, Wis. – Twenty years after Steve Elkington became the last Australian to win the PGA Championship it was only fitting on Friday that two Aussies found themselves tied atop the leaderboard at Whistling Straits.

Jason Day scorched the Straits Course Friday afternoon, making birdie at three of his first six holes and was at 9 under par when play was halted due to an approaching storm at 5:28 p.m. (CT).

Matt Jones was even better on Day 2, playing 12 bogey-free holes in 5 under to move into a share of the lead.
